How Netflix Avoided a Crash During the Stranger Things Drop
When Stranger Things S4 dropped, Netflix had one of the biggest traffic spikes in streaming history.
Hereâs how they handled it without crashing đ
1. Open Connect (OCA) - Netflixâs Secret Weapon
Netflix doesnât stream from one giant server.
They ship physical Netflix servers (OCAs) to ISPs worldwide.
These boxes store the most-watched content locally, so millions stream without touching Netflixâs central servers.
For Stranger Things, OCAs were pre-loaded with episodes globally â zero bottlenecks.
2. Predictive Scaling Using Viewership Models
Netflix uses ML models to forecast:
â˘Regional demand
â˘What time people will watch
â˘Expected GB/s load
â˘Device types (TV/Mobile)
The system auto scales compute, encoding pipelines, and edge caches hours before release.
3. Traffic Isolation (No Domino Crash)
Netflix splits workloads into isolated microservices.
If one region or service struggles, it wonât bring down the entire platform.
Example:
Playback issues in Brazil wonât affect India.
4. Chaos Engineering (Self-Attack Before Users Do)
Netflix literally attacks itself with tools like:
â˘Chaos Monkey
â˘Chaos Gorilla
â˘Chaos Kong
These intentionally break servers, regions, and networks.
By the time Stranger Things dropped, the system had already survived simulated disasters bigger than the real spike.
5. Pre-warming CDNs
Hours before release:
â˘CDNs are infused with the new episodes
â˘Popular segments are cached
â˘No mid-stream buffering needed
Result: Even if 5M people click âPlayâ at the same second â smooth.
6. Retry & Failover Logic
Every Netflix client (TV, mobile, web) has:
â˘Smart retries
â˘Backup CDNs
â˘Fallback audio/video tracks
â˘Edge failover
If one server hiccups â user is routed to another instantly.
7. Adaptive Bitrate Streaming (ABR) Saves Bandwidth
Netflix adjusts stream quality dynamically:
â˘Lowers bitrate when millions jump
â˘Avoids overwhelming networks
â˘Maintains smooth playback
8. Real-Time Monitoring with Hundreds of Metrics
They track:
â˘Latency
â˘Buffer rates
â˘Errors per region
â˘Device-level crashes
â˘CDN health
